Effective event logistics management is the foundation of successful activations, requiring a blend of meticulous planning and reactive troubleshooting. Based on the expertise of Reef Agency, here are the best practices for managing event logistics:
- Lay Clear Groundwork: Before creating a plan, secure venue floor plans, confirm load-in/out hours, and assess infrastructure like power capacities. Map your supply chain by listing all suppliers and identifying potential bottlenecks.
- Assemble a Core Team: Assign specific roles to ensure accountability. Essential roles include a Project Manager (timeline/budget), a Logistics Coordinator (vendors/transport), a Site Lead (setup/teardown), and a Crew Lead (staff supervision).
- Develop Rigorous Timelines: Create a detailed roadmap with milestones for design, contracts, and production. It is a best practice to build in at least two buffer days between fabrication completion and load-in to absorb unexpected delays.
- Implement Safety and Quality Controls: Conduct a mandatory quality-control checkpoint at 80% completion of fabrication. On-site, ensure a dedicated safety lead provides pre-shift briefings and verifies proper PPE for all staff.
- Prioritize Sustainability: Optimize the supply chain by choosing sustainable event fabrication alternatives, such as modular booths or FSC-certified materials, which can be reused across multiple locations to reduce waste.
- Conduct Final Walkthroughs: Perform a comprehensive on-site inspection to verify structural integrity, electrical safety, and brand alignment. Always have a contingency plan documented for weather, power outages, or vendor failures to ensure the activation stays on track.
